Understanding Common Car Dent Damage
Car dents can range from minor scratches to severe deformities, often caused by collisions, parking incidents, or even harsh weather conditions. Understanding these common forms of dent damage is essential when considering how dent repair tools can help. Small dings and creases are typical, usually resulting from minor fender benders or flying debris. These can be unsightly but often don’t affect the vehicle’s structural integrity. On the other hand, larger dents and indentations may occur after more significant collisions, requiring professional attention to ensure safety and proper vehicle restoration.
Identifying these damages early is crucial because timely repair using dent repair tools can prevent further deterioration. The right set of tools allows for precise and efficient fixing of these issues, whether it’s a simple pull-out tool for shallow dents or specialized machinery for deeper damage. Benefits of Using Modern Dent Repair Tools
Using modern dent repair tools offers a multitude of benefits that extend beyond just repairing dents; they significantly enhance efficiency and cost-effectiveness in both professional and DIY settings. One of the most notable advantages is speed. Advanced tools like paintless dent repair kits enable technicians to perform repairs faster, reducing the time spent on each job. This translates to higher productivity and better utilization of resources, ultimately saving money for businesses and individuals alike.
Moreover, these innovative tools are designed to minimize damage to the original paintwork and surrounding surfaces during the repair process. Traditional methods often require extensive sanding and repainting, which can be both time-consuming and costly. In contrast, modern dent repair tools, particularly those used in fender repair and autobody repairs, promote more precise and cleaner fixes, preserving the vehicle’s aesthetics and resale value.
Effective Techniques for DIY Dent Repairs
When it comes to DIY dent repairs, the right tools can make all the difference. Effective techniques for fixing dents involve a combination of specialized dent repair tools and a bit of patience. One popular method is paintless dent repair (PDR), which uses special mallets and suction devices to gently push out dents without damaging the car’s paint job. This technique not only preserves the vehicle’s aesthetics but also saves on painting costs, making it a cost-effective solution for minor dents and dings.
